The Galloppers (Al-Aadeyaat)
In the name of God, the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ful
I swear by the runners breathing pantingly, 1 Striking sparks of fire (by their hooves), 2 And scouring to the raid at dawn, 3 Then, therewith, with their trail of dust, 4 And penetrate forthwith into the midst (of the foe) en masse;- 5 Verily! Man (disbeliever) is ungrateful to his Lord; 6 and to this, behold, he [himself] bears witness indeed: 7 And most surely he is tenacious in the love of wealth. 8 ۞ Does he not know,- when that which is in the graves is scattered abroad 9 and the secrets of the hearts are laid bare (and examined)? 10 Surely, on that Day, they will know that their Lord had full knowledge of them all. 11
